Output 74e95f8299cb9d2566efdc62b42f8f06f66c4c361a353333908f14312f2bf895:9

value
491449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1e63dd1cc374325ebf35ac7e41aadaf24249469 OP_EQUALVERIFY OP_CHECKSIG
address
1L8r3YyHztni44KJXwpQt3r7UcgPczAHtJ
transaction
74e95f8299cb9d2566efdc62b42f8f06f66c4c361a353333908f14312f2bf895
spent
true